Hotel Overview:
Located just north of the city, Fairmont Riyadh will be part of a new mixed-use development project comprising the hotel, a convention center and commercial real estate space that will house multinational corporations as well as regional companies. The hotel will feature 298 spacious guestrooms, including Fairmont Gold. Guests will enjoy a selection of dining venues as well as spa and fitness facilities. The convention center comprises 4,000 square meters of meeting and function space.

Summary of Responsibilities:
Reporting to the Director of Finance and Business Support, responsibilities and essential job functions include but are not limited to the following:
• Consistently offers professional, engaging and friendly service
• To balance and audit all Front office postings and settlements.
• To verify that all departments have posted all their revenues.
• To verify, monitor and review all hotel reports and night audit reports.
• To be responsible for month-end deadlines and schedules.
• To reply to the Credit Card Charge Backs from Network International and American express and response to all credit card inquiries.
• To reconcile Credit Card commissions on a daily basis.
• To reconcile the food and beverage point of sale system, for each outlet, to the PMS system and where necessary, record and adjust entries.
• To monitor front office rebates. Review and balance rebates, paid outs, miscellaneous charges and staff charges to the property management system and ensure that each account is properly authorized and has relevant explanations.
• To review F&B voids to verify authorization and adequate back-up information.
• To prepare “Daily Operational Package” that is routed to GM, Controller, F&B Director, & Revenue Director.
• To follow-up and report any notes raised by any signatories.
• To assist with month-end closing and subsequent analysis of bank accounts and other balance sheet accounts as directed by the accountant.
• To prepare month end income journal entries, according to the policy and using standard templates
• To assist the General Cashier in performing surprise float counts.
• To report any problems or discrepancies to the Audit Supervisor/Accountant on a daily basis.
• To replace Audit Supervisor in his/her absence.
• To complete various other accounting tasks and duties as required by accounting management
